Freeport-McMoRan Copper & Gold Inc. (FCX) Wrap Up:

Freeport-McMoRan Copper & Gold Inc. engages in the exploration, mining, and production of mineral resources. It primarily focuses on copper, gold, silver, cobalt, and molybdenum deposits. The company?s portfolio of assets includes the Grasberg minerals district in Indonesia; mining operations in North and South America; and the Tenke Fungurume development project in the Democratic Republic of Congo. As of December 31, 2008, its consolidated recoverable proven and probable reserves included 102.0 billion pounds of copper, 40.0 million ounces of gold, 2.48 billion pounds of molybdenum, 266.6 million ounces of silver, and 0.7 billion pounds of cobalt. The company was founded in 1987 and is headquartered in Phoenix, Arizona.

Freeport-McMoRan Copper & Gold Inc. Reports Unaudited Consolidated Earnings Results for the Third Quarter and Nine Months Ended September 30, 2009; Provides Capital Expenditure Guidance for the Years 2009 and 2010

Freeport-McMoRan Copper & Gold Inc. reported unaudited consolidated earnings results for the third quarter and nine months ended September 30, 2009. For the quarter, the company's revenues were $4,144 million against $4,616 million a year ago. Operating income was $2,084 million against $1,133 million a year ago. Income before income taxes and equity in affiliated companies' net earnings was $1,884 million against $980 million a year ago. Net income attributable to the company's common stockholders was $925 million or $2.07 per diluted share against $523 million or $1.31 per diluted share a year ago. Capital expenditures totaled $244 million. Operating cash flows totaled $2.0 billion. For the nine months, the company's revenues were $10,430 million against $15,729 million a year ago. Operating income was $4,264 million against $5,582 million a year ago. Income before income taxes and equity in affiliated companies' net earnings was $3,758 million against $5,142 million a year ago. Net income attributable to the company's common stockholders was $1,556 million or $3.70 per diluted share against $2,592 million or $6.20 per diluted share a year ago. Net cash provided by operating activities was $2,850 million against $3,169 million a year ago. Capital expenditures totaled $1.1 billion. The company provided capital expenditure guidance for the years 2009 and 2010. For the year 2009, the company's capital expenditures are currently estimated to approximate $1.4 billion. Consolidated operating cash flows, net of an estimated $0.3 billion of working capital requirements, are estimated to exceed $4.0 billion. For the year 2010, the company's capital expenditures are currently estimated to approximate $1.4 billion.
